Transaction 568317ae16ca4bf8a7ade4f2c2a4abbc5fdae65439a404fc47e702921e078454

1 Input
2 Outputs
  • 568317ae16ca4bf8a7ade4f2c2a4abbc5fdae65439a404fc47e702921e078454:0
  • value  4771000
    address  3LaNWDrRXMcnNm8VxhjkaqFfrDsF54iLFc
  • 568317ae16ca4bf8a7ade4f2c2a4abbc5fdae65439a404fc47e702921e078454:1
  • value  67864500
    address  1MCuCLz23RcRBVS8JQPP5tB1ciQdGg3Qp9